In the tranquil setting of an ashram, a devoted disciple rushed to his Guru with joyous news, “Guruji, a generous soul has donated a cow!” The Guru, with a serene smile, responded, “That’s wonderful. Now, shall we enjoy daily milk?” However, a week later, the disciple returned in distress, “Guruji, the donor took back the cow!” Surprisingly, Guruji’s response echoed wisdom, “That’s good. Now, we are spared from the toil of cleaning and tending to the cow’s needs.”

This simple tale imparts a profound lesson – the essence of happiness or remorse lies not in external circumstances, but in the way we perceive and adapt to them. When life’s script changes, altering our mindset can turn challenges into opportunities, showcasing the transformative power of a positive outlook.

In another corner of life, laughter echoed through a temple courtyard as people mocked a blind visitor. “You’ve come to the temple, but can you truly ‘see’ the deity?” they jeered. Unfazed, the blind person responded with grace, “Why does it matter? At least my God can shower His graceful sight upon me!”

This heart touching encounter underscores the importance of a positive perspective. Despite the world’s doubts, the blind person found solace in the belief that divine grace transcends physical vision. It’s a testament to the idea that our outlook shapes our experiences, and embracing a positive viewpoint can illuminate even the darkest corners of our journey.
